| 1 // Copyright 2014 The Chromium Authors. All rights reserved. |
| 2 // Use of this source code is governed by a BSD-style license that can be |
| 3 // found in the LICENSE file. |
| 4 |
| 5 #ifndef CHROME_BROWSER_EXTENSIONS_EXTENSION_GARBAGE_COLLECTOR_H_ |
| 6 #define CHROME_BROWSER_EXTENSIONS_EXTENSION_GARBAGE_COLLECTOR_H_ |
| 7 |
| 8 #include <map> |
| 9 #include <string> |
| 10 |
| 11 #include "base/files/file_path.h" |
| 12 #include "base/memory/weak_ptr.h" |
| 13 |
| 14 namespace content { |
| 15 class BrowserContext; |
| 16 } |
| 17 |
| 18 class ExtensionService; |
| 19 |
| 20 namespace extensions { |
| 21 |
| 22 // The class responsible for cleaning up the cruft left behind on the file |
| 23 // system by uninstalled (or failed install) extensions. |
| 24 // The class is owned by ExtensionService, but is mostly independent. Tasks to |
| 25 // garbage collect extensions and isolated storage are posted once the |
| 26 // ExtensionSystem signals ready. |
| 27 class ExtensionGarbageCollector { |
| 28 public: |
| 29 explicit ExtensionGarbageCollector(ExtensionService* extension_service); |
| 30 ~ExtensionGarbageCollector(); |
| 31 |
| 32 #if defined(OS_CHROMEOS) |
| 33 // Enable or disable garbage collection. See |disable_garbage_collection_|. |
| 34 void disable_garbage_collection() { disable_garbage_collection_ = true; } |
| 35 void enable_garbage_collection() { disable_garbage_collection_ = false; } |
| 36 #endif |
| 37 |
| 38 // Manually trigger GarbageCollectExtensions() for testing. |
| 39 void GarbageCollectExtensionsForTest(); |
| 40 |
| 41 private: |
| 42 // Cleans up the extension install directory. It can end up with garbage in it |
| 43 // if extensions can't initially be removed when they are uninstalled (eg if a |
| 44 // file is in use). |
| 45 // Obsolete version directories are removed, as are directories that aren't |
| 46 // found in the ExtensionPrefs. |
| 47 // The "Temp" directory that is used during extension installation will get |
| 48 // removed iff there are no pending installations. |
| 49 void GarbageCollectExtensions(); |
| 50 |
| 51 // The FILE-thread implementation of GarbageCollectExtensions(). |
| 52 void GarbageCollectExtensionsOnFileThread( |
| 53 const std::multimap<std::string, base::FilePath>& extension_paths, |
| 54 bool clean_temp_dir); |
| 55 |
| 56 // Garbage collects apps/extensions isolated storage, if it is not currently |
| 57 // active (i.e. is not in ExtensionRegistry::ENABLED). There is an exception |
| 58 // for ephemeral apps, because they can outlive their cache lifetimes. |
| 59 void GarbageCollectIsolatedStorageIfNeeded(); |
| 60 |
| 61 // The ExtensionService which owns this GarbageCollector. |
| 62 ExtensionService* extension_service_; |
| 63 |
| 64 // The BrowserContext associated with the GarbageCollector, for convenience. |
| 65 // (This is equivalent to extension_service_->GetBrowserContext().) |
| 66 content::BrowserContext* context_; |
| 67 |
| 68 // The root extensions installation directory. |
| 69 base::FilePath install_directory_; |
| 70 |
| 71 #if defined(OS_CHROMEOS) |
| 72 // TODO(rkc): HACK alert - this is only in place to allow the |
| 73 // kiosk_mode_screensaver to prevent its extension from getting garbage |
| 74 // collected. Remove this once KioskModeScreensaver is removed. |
| 75 // See crbug.com/280363 |
| 76 bool disable_garbage_collection_; |
| 77 #endif |
| 78 |
| 79 // Generate weak pointers for safely posting to the file thread for garbage |
| 80 // collection. |
| 81 base::WeakPtrFactory<ExtensionGarbageCollector> weak_factory_; |
| 82 |
| 83 DISALLOW_COPY_AND_ASSIGN(ExtensionGarbageCollector); |
| 84 }; |
| 85 |
| 86 } // namespace extensions |
| 87 |
| 88 #endif // CHROME_BROWSER_EXTENSIONS_EXTENSION_GARBAGE_COLLECTOR_H_ |
